Output 5bb6ad3ded46ec681117979c26b38bbd808ceb9d325ff0713253ff8f16668836:4

value
16726883
script pubkey
OP_HASH160 OP_PUSHBYTES_20 01f51c79e299636a722f5fdcba28dbb44a07590f OP_EQUAL
address
31sNEMzXqyVp5uFaJciAuokrQVwm6v77nm
transaction
5bb6ad3ded46ec681117979c26b38bbd808ceb9d325ff0713253ff8f16668836
confirmations
476334
spent
true